public void VerificarSeIntegracaoEstaFuncionando() { var ordemServicoIntegrar = new OrdemServicoController(); output.WriteLine(ordemServicoIntegrar.Integrar().ToString()); Assert.True(ordemServicoIntegrar.Integrar() == Json("Ordem de serviço integrada com sucesso.")); }
private void criarOrdemServico(object sender, EventArgs e) { if (string.IsNullOrEmpty(cbVeiculo.Text) || string.IsNullOrEmpty(cbCliente.Text) || string.IsNullOrEmpty(cbFuncionario.Text)) { MessageBox.Show("Todos campos são obrigatórios"); return; } this.Obs = txtObs.Text; System.Reflection.PropertyInfo cli = cbCliente.SelectedItem.GetType().GetProperty("Key"); System.Reflection.PropertyInfo func = cbFuncionario.SelectedItem.GetType().GetProperty("Key"); System.Reflection.PropertyInfo vei = cbVeiculo.SelectedItem.GetType().GetProperty("Key"); var cliId = Convert.ToInt32(cli.GetValue(cbCliente.SelectedItem, null)); var funcId = Convert.ToInt32(func.GetValue(cbFuncionario.SelectedItem, null)); var veiId = Convert.ToInt32(vei.GetValue(cbVeiculo.SelectedItem, null)); OrdemServicoController.CadastrarOrdemServico(this.Data, this.Origem, this.Destino, this.Valor, this.Obs, this.TipoVeiculo, cliId, funcId, veiId); MessageBox.Show("Ordem de serviço cadastrado com sucesso!"); this.Close(); }